Bridge to Madison program will enhance student access, affordability

A joint program announced Monday by Blue Ridge Community College and James Madison University will open new doors for students.
The Bridge to Madison transfer program, one of only a few similar programs in Virginia, provides academic and social support to help students gain admittance to and succeed at JMU.
Under the agreement, students who applied to JMU but have not been accepted through the regular admissions process can be considered for selection into the program. These students will be able to live on the university campus while taking their first year of college coursework at Blue Ridge Community College ....
